For Oscar Ghirardi, a day so sweet, turning 103
Emma and Oscar Ghirardi of Liberty have been married 74 years. Oscar is celebrating his 103rd birthday today, Sweetest Day, with his 96-year-old wife at Liberty Arms Assisted Living Center. The couple has been living at the center for 15 months.
